Sculptra, also known by its generic name, poly-L-lactic acid,
is a non-surgical
cosmetic treatment designed to counteract the signs of aging, particularly
in the face. Unlike traditional fillers, which provide immediate results, Sculptra offers a
gradual, natural-looking improvement in your skin's texture and
firmness. This innovative approach is made possible by its unique mechanism of
action.
Multiple Sessions:
One of the unique aspects of Sculptra is that
it typically requires multiple sessions, usually spaced about 4-6 weeks apart.
This approach allows for a steady, subtle enhancement of your skin's
appearance. While the results may not be immediately apparent after the first
session, they become more noticeable with each subsequent treatment.
Long-Lasting Benefits:
The benefits of Sculptra extend beyond its
gradual approach. The results achieved through Sculptra treatments are known to
be long-lasting. The collagen production stimulated by Sculptra can continue
for several months, and its effects can last up to two years or more. This
means you can enjoy your rejuvenated appearance
for an extended period without the need for frequent touch-up treatments.
Safety and Biocompatibility:
Sculptra is considered a safe and biocompatible treatment.
The poly-L-lactic acid used in Sculptra is well-tolerated by the body and has a
long history of medical use. It is gradually broken down by the body and
metabolized, leaving no harmful residues. Moreover, Sculptra does not require
allergy testing before treatment, as allergic reactions
are extremely rare.
